Fayose Greets Gov Makinde At 57

A businessman and governorship hopeful in the Ekiti State governorship election, Otunba Emmanuel Fayose, has felicitated with Oyo State Governor, Seyi Makinde who clocked 57 on Christmas Day.
In a statement issued by his media office, Otunba Fayose described the governor as a reference point in good governance.

“Today, I felicitate with my big brother, Governor Seyi Makinde who is today marking his 57th birthday. I wish him good health and prosperity.

“While celebrating with him on his attainment of this milestone, I also wish to laud his strides as the governor of Oyo State. I have continued to watch his progress as an administrator and I dare say that he has become a reference point in good governance,” Otunba Fayose wrote.

He urged serving and aspiring leaders in the country to borrow a leaf from the impactful leadership of the governor whom he praised for laying the foundation for the future development of Oyo State.

“Governor Makinde has been putting in place legacy projects that would outlive him and this be a cause for joy to the people of Oyo State,” he said.

While praying for good health and prosperity for the governor, Otunba Fayose added that “considering the fact that he is still young and agile, the country will soon enjoy the benefits of his outstanding leadership in the not too far future.”
